Evaluating the Performance of GESTUNBET: Accuracy, Efficiency, and Robustness

Assessing the efficacy of a novel language model like GESTUNBET necessitates a comprehensive evaluation encompassing accuracy, efficiency, and generalizability. Accuracy quantifies the model's ability to generate correct and relevant outputs, while efficiency measures the computational resources consumed during training and inference. Robustness, on the other hand, evaluates the model's capacity to handle diverse inputs and uncertainties without significant degradation in performance.

  • Benchmarks designed to simulate real-world language tasks provide valuable insights into GESTUNBET's strengths and weaknesses across various domains.
  • Comparative analyses with existing state-of-the-art models allow for a quantitative assessment of GESTUNBET's relative performance.
  • Qualitative evaluations involving human feedback can shed light on the model's fluency and overall user experience.

Ultimately, a multifaceted evaluation framework is crucial for articulating the true value and potential of GESTUNBET as a powerful tool in the field of natural language processing.
